Historical Origins of Villa Architecture
The villa began in Roman times as a country house for wealthy citizens seeking respite from crowded cities. Roman villas were self-sufficient agricultural estates with living quarters, storage buildings, baths, and gardens arranged around open courtyards called atriums. As the Roman Empire expanded, villa construction spread to conquered territories in England, Spain, France, and throughout the Mediterranean region. Each area adapted the basic villa concept to local materials, climate, and building practices. Historic Tuscan farmhouse architecture and stone villa restoration preserves this lineage, showing how villa principles persisted through centuries of regional adaptation.
The Roman Villa Prototype
Roman villas fell into two categories: the villa rustica, a working farm with living quarters for the owner and workers, and the villa urbana, a leisure retreat focused on relaxation and entertainment. This split between production and leisure created the architectural DNA that persists in modern villa design. The villa urbana introduced features that became standard: colonnaded walkways, interior gardens, heated bath complexes, and rooms arranged for optimal sunlight and breeze capture. These principles informed villa construction for the next two millennia.
Renaissance Revival and the Grand Tour
During the Renaissance, Italian architects like Andrea Palladio revived Roman villa principles and codified them into treatises that influenced building across Europe. Palladian villas emphasized symmetry, proportion, and the integration of the house with its landscape through porticos, loggias, and carefully framed views. English aristocrats traveling through Italy on the Grand Tour brought these ideas home, sparking a villa-building boom in the English countryside that continued through the 18th and 19th centuries.

Key Design Features That Define a Villa
Several architectural features distinguish a villa from a standard house. The most prominent is the veranda or covered outdoor space that wraps around part or all of the structure. Verandas serve as transitional zones between interior and exterior, providing shade, ventilation, and outdoor living space. Formal gardens, landscaped paths, and site-specific landscape design also define villa properties, as does the inclusion of secondary structures like stables, garages for multiple vehicles, guest houses, or pool houses.
Indoor-Outdoor Connection
Villas emphasize the connection between interior living spaces and the surrounding landscape. This takes different forms depending on climate:
- Mediterranean villas use French doors, large windows, and covered loggias to blur the line between inside and outside
- Tropical villas employ open-sided pavilions, louvered windows, and shallow roof overhangs for natural ventilation
- Mountain villas use walls of windows to frame landscape views while keeping the interior sealed against cold weather
- Coastal villas position verandas to capture prevailing breezes and provide shade from intense sun exposure
Arches, High Ceilings, and Rooflines
Mediterranean villas frequently feature arched windows and doorways, which distribute structural loads more efficiently than flat lintels while adding a distinctive visual signature. High ceilings, often 10 to 14 feet on the main level, improve air circulation by allowing warm air to rise above the occupied zone. Roof forms vary by region but commonly include low-pitch tile roofs in Mediterranean areas, steep A-line roofs with exposed beams in mountain settings, and thatched or shingled pitches in tropical island villas.
Regional Villa Styles Across the World
Villa architecture reflects local climate, available materials, and cultural building traditions. Mediterranean villas emphasize shaded outdoor spaces, thick stone or stucco walls for thermal mass, and tile roofs that shed heat efficiently. Asian villas in tropical regions use thatched roofs, teak construction, and open verandas raised on stilts to capture breezes and avoid ground moisture. Mountain villas focus on heavy timber, stone fireplaces, and south-facing windows that capture passive solar heat during cold months. Mediterranean and Spanish Influence
Spanish and Italian villa styles share several overlapping features: stucco exterior finishes in warm earth tones, clay barrel tile roofing, wrought-iron window grilles, and interior courtyards or patios. Spanish colonial villas added the distinctive element of enclosed courtyards called patios that serve as outdoor rooms, often with fountains or gardens at the center. These patios provide private outdoor space shielded from public view and create a microclimate that stays cooler than the surrounding area through evaporative cooling and shade.
- Thick walls of stone or stucco range from 12 to 18 inches thick, providing thermal mass that moderates indoor temperature swings
- Clay tile roofs weigh roughly 800 to 1,000 pounds per square, requiring reinforced roof framing compared to asphalt shingles
- Arched openings span 3 to 8 feet wide and distribute vertical loads down masonry columns on each side
- Wrought-iron window grilles serve as security elements while allowing windows to remain open for ventilation
Asian and Island Villa Adaptations
Tropical island villas often build on stilts or pilings to lift the living floor above flood levels and allow air to circulate underneath the structure. These homes use teak or other rot-resistant hardwoods for structural elements, with thatched roofs made from nipa palm or similar materials that provide excellent insulation properties. Open verandas supported by teak pillars surround the house, creating shaded perimeter spaces where daily life takes place during the hottest parts of the day.
Modern Villa Layout and Spatial Planning
Contemporary villa floor plans are spacious and open, with multiple bedrooms, generous living and dining areas, media rooms, home gyms, and indoor swimming pools in luxury developments. The modern villa prioritizes flexible spaces that adapt to changing family needs rather than rigidly defined rooms. Room Sizing and Programming
Modern villa rooms are sized generously to accommodate both daily living and entertaining. Common minimum dimensions include:
- Great room: 20 by 25 feet minimum for comfortable seating, dining, and circulation zones
- Primary suite: 16 by 20 feet minimum with a 10-by-10-foot walk-in closet
- Guest bedrooms: 12 by 14 feet minimum to accommodate queen beds and seating
- Kitchen: 15 by 20 feet minimum with a central island and walk-in pantry
Wing Layouts and Privacy Zones
Larger villa floor plans use wing layouts to separate household functions. The primary owner wing occupies one side of the house, guest bedrooms form a second wing, and service spaces like the kitchen, laundry, and staff quarters sit in a third zone. This tri-wing arrangement ensures privacy for owners and guests while keeping service traffic isolated from living areas. Connecting corridors between wings often feature gallery walls or window walls that make the transition between zones an experience rather than purely utilitarian circulation.

Villa Construction Materials and Methods
Villa construction typically uses higher-grade materials and more robust structural systems than standard residential building. Stone, brick, and reinforced concrete form the primary structural systems, providing durability and thermal performance that wood-frame construction cannot match. Exterior finishes include stucco applied over masonry or metal lath, natural stone cladding, and high-quality synthetic stucco systems for modern villas. Foundation and Structural Systems
Villa foundation systems must support heavier materials than typical wood-frame houses. Reinforced concrete slab-on-grade foundations are standard for Mediterranean-style villas, while basement foundations appear in cooler climates where frost depth requires deeper footings. Structural systems vary by region:
- Reinforced concrete frame with infill masonry: common in Mediterranean and European villas, offers seismic resistance and design flexibility
- Load-bearing stone or brick masonry: traditional method, still used in restoration and high-end custom villas
- Heavy timber post-and-beam: typical for mountain villas, provides rustic aesthetic with structural spans up to 30 feet
- Steel frame with curtain wall systems: used in contemporary villa designs where large glass expanses are desired
Roof Construction Considerations
Villa roofs require more structural capacity than standard residential roofs due to heavy tile or slate finishes. Clay barrel tiles weigh 800 to 1,200 pounds per roofing square compared to 200 to 300 pounds for asphalt shingles. This additional dead load requires engineered roof trusses or rafter systems sized to carry the weight plus live loads from snow or maintenance access. The roof assembly must also accommodate the ventilation requirements of tile roofs, which typically include a breathable underlayment and ridge vent system to prevent moisture buildup beneath the tiles.
